Embassy Group has been building in Bengaluru since 1993, and its presence in Whitefield sits on the same corridor that anchors much of the city's IT economy. Embassy Group is an Indian real estate developer based in Bengaluru, established in 1993. The group is led by Jitu Virwani, Chairman & Managing Director of the group. Its scale by now spans over 100 million square feet of commercial, residential, hospitality, services, and education spaces delivered and managed, with operations spanning 22+ cities including Bengaluru, Mumbai, Delhi NCR, Chennai, and Pune. The group's institutional weight in Bengaluru is inseparable from its office-park business: Embassy also operates a real estate investment trust (REIT), called Embassy Office Parks REIT, which is the first listed REIT in India and Asia's largest office REIT by area. That REIT took shape after Embassy Group and Blackstone joined forces in a joint venture in 2012, forming Embassy Office Parks—a collaborative entity aimed at constructing world-class office spaces. For a Whitefield buyer, this matters directly: the same tech-park economy that Embassy itself helped build along the Outer Ring Road and Whitefield belt is what fills the apartments the group now sells in the locality.
Embassy East Avenue is the group's current residential statement in Whitefield, positioned directly opposite the renowned Nexus Shantiniketan Mall, spanning a 3.75-acre expanse with three towers, each G+22 floors, accommodating a total of 393 units, ranging from 2, 2.5, to 3 BHK apartments. Unit sizes run from 1,146 to 2,292 sq.ft. and the project overlooks the restored Hoodi Lake while nestled right at the heart of Bangalore's Silicon and Business hub – Whitefield, ITPB. Amenities are built around a fully equipped 19,000 sqft clubhouse, yoga decks, gymnasium, swimming pool, recreation rooms, sports courts, children's play area, party hall, and much more with meticulous planning and utmost importance to state-of-the-art 24/7 security. The project carries RERA registration PRM/KA/RERA/1251/446/PR/200224/006649 and is positioned starting at ₹1.67 Cr onwards for its 2, 2.5, and 3 BHK configurations, with possession slated for September 2028 onwards.

The road Embassy has chosen is not incidental. ITPL Main Road connects the ITPL main gate to the Outer Ring Road, running through the highest employment-density corridor in Bangalore. Within 2 km of this stretch sit ITPL itself (Wipro, HSBC, Target, and 200+ companies), the Bagmane Tech Park Whitefield extension, Prestige Tech Park, and the EPIP Zone. Metro access has caught up with that employment base: the Namma Metro Purple Line extension links Whitefield with Byappanahalli through 13 stations, and the nearest station sits 1.4 km from the project. Rail and road options add to this — Whitefield railway station, 3 km from the bus stop, is linked with the Bangalore-Chennai line and key nodes like Krishnarajapuram (10 km) and Bangalore Cantt (18 km). Whitefield's price curve reinforces why Embassy is building at this address now rather than earlier. The average flat rate in Whitefield is around ₹14,050 per sq ft, and appreciation has been steep: flat rates in the locality moved 17.6% in the last year, 88.6% over three years, and 123.0% over five years. The Hoodi micro-market that East Avenue directly borders has moved even faster, with Hoodi commanding the highest average rate in Whitefield at ₹18,100 per sq ft, ahead of Brookefield at ₹16,850 per sq ft. Embassy's residential brand in Bengaluru was built well before Whitefield entered its plans. Notable residential projects in Bangalore and Chennai include Embassy Boulevard, an ultra-luxury gated community; Embassy Grove, offering villament lifestyle in the heart of the city; Embassy Pristine, luxury lakefront green homes; and Embassy Lake Terraces. Its largest single residential undertaking remains outside East Bengaluru: the Embassy Springs integrated township, spread over 300 acres in Sadahalli, Devanahalli, combining luxury apartments, villas, plotted developments, and a business park.
